The P IK KAHE STATION OPERATIONS Department of the P GENERATION Division at Hawaiian Electric Company has 1 Bargaining Unit vacancy available. (Role: Non-Exempt)
JOB FUNCTION:
Performs clerical and timekeeping functions at the power plant.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
- Reports sick and industrial absences to the Corporate Health Administrator, and Disability Management and Safety Divisions, as appropriate.
- Processes timecards and maintains attendance and other logs.
- Distributes & collects mail throughout the plant.
- Performs routine data entry and retrieval functions as assigned.
- Utilizes various office equipment, such as copiers, facsimile, adding machine/calculator, computers and related software, printers, etc.
- Processes applications for sick benefit pay.
- Maintains drawing and correspondence files and bulletin boards.
- Distributes paychecks.
- Processes accident reports.
- Requisition s and issues stationery supplies.
- Maintains employees' address and telephone list as required.
- Administers station locker assignments as required.
- Performs all work of Clerk Typist III.
- Assume an emergency management role, as assigned, and perform specific assignments or functions, as needed, in an event of an emergency, not to include routine trouble calls/callouts.
OTHER R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Maintains MIMS Work Management system and related work.
- Performs similar and incidental duties as required.
